An expensive solution to monitor internet traffic with multiple dashboards
The huge library especially the open source link, makes it the main engine for Corelight with some enhancements in the commercial version. It has a very powerful level, such as signature-based attacks or behavioral attacks, with enhancements in the design. It is very flexible for intelligent implementations like IPs, especially between big companies and banks. Corelight is easy to understand and monitor what is going on behind the team. The solution is already integrated with other systems like Suricata, Elastic, and Microsoft tools. It's very easy to integrate signature-based or behavior-based engines. You can use Elastic for the dashboards to get it from Corelight, along with all the benefits and expandability.

Improved bandwidth management and network visibility have resulted in financial benefits and streamlined operations
There is always room for improvement in SolarWinds NetFlow Traffic Analyzer, such as implementing instant reporting based on business intelligence reports and more granular filters in their dashboard to improve the GUI view and reporting. The licensing model of SolarWinds NetFlow Traffic Analyzer is always an issue for users because competitors offer unlimited and perpetual licenses, and SolarWinds NetFlow Traffic Analyzer's model is quite costly compared to other brands. If users are comfortable with SolarWinds NetFlow Traffic Analyzer, they have to make the hard decision to invest, and it's suggested from a user's perspective that SolarWinds should improve their financial model and licensing to become competitive, especially for small to medium businesses.

"What the network team found most valuable in SolarWinds NetFlow Traffic Analyzer is that it helps them to troubleshoot or analyze the issue. For example, traffic that comes from our location: India, goes to the US, so for the network team to analyze where the traffic comes from and where it is directed, and whether the packets are being dropped, they use SolarWinds NetFlow Traffic Analyzer. The network team also likes that through the solution, they can analyze the complete traffic utilization and how they're going to use it. SolarWinds NetFlow Traffic Analyzer is user-friendly. The team finds it comfortable to use."
